A Wreath of Roses was a 1987 Granada TV movie starring Trevor Eve, Joanna McCallum and Fulton Mackay, based on the novel by Elizabeth Taylor first published in 1949.[1]

Filming on the SVRSevern Valley Railway

Filming took place at Arley in August 1986 using 45690 Leander, then an SVRSevern Valley Railway loco[2].
